OAS weighs in on Honduran crisis

The Organisation of American States (OAS) says it is seeking the unconditional return of the ousted president of Honduras, Manuel Zelaya.

Speaking during a meeting of Caribbean leaders in Guyana, OAS Assistant Secretary General Albert Ramdin said the organisation would send a delegation to Honduras to seek a diplomatic resolution to the crisis.

Ambassador Ramdin told the Associated Press that the mission would not be discussing concessions because it wants Mr Zelaya back home under safe and unconditional circumstances.
